Just bought a 525xd touring and wondered whether anyone has seen or heard of the following. The iDrive shows the BMW Online option in the communications menu but when selected (after accepting to not enter data while the car is moving) you get the message: Installed SIM card not available.

The car is equipped with all the necessary BT/Professional radio options and I have received the user ID and password (and the BMW connected drive people have confirmed to me by phone that the car is suitably equipped).

Car bought in France (not sure if that makes any difference).

Any ideas?

there is a module somewhere in the vehicle where the idrive connects to the internet via a 3G/EDGE modem module which has a sim card in it. Probably you need to get local providers sim card in order to find the correct access point for the BMW Connect. If you are still in France , then I am sure the dealer needs to activate the SIM or probably the sim card is missing or not installed.
